I was browsing through Flickr when I saw your photo of the Liver building and read your description…
“Iconic skyline that is about to change, they are building something in front of the three graces. ”
Don’t worry – they won’t ever build anything to block the view of the ‘three graces’, the construction you see is for the ‘Pier Head Canal Link’, which will be non-obtrusive. The only buildings which will alter the view are the Museum of Liverpool Life – a very short, white building and the Mann Island development – three blocks of black granite. Both of these developments are south of the Port of Liverpool building and so views will be preserved.
